SEOUL March 3 (Yonhap) -- In order to celebrate the 150th anniversary of the birth of the representing figure with the music history, Rachmaninoff “Musical Rachmaninoff” will kick off on April.

The National Museum Foundation addressed on Friday, that “Musical Rachmaninoff” will kick off at the theater Yong located within the National Museum in Yongsan district, Seoul starting on April 1 until 22.

The upcoming musical depicts the genius Russian pianist Rachmaninoff, and the slump he went through during his life time.

After finishing up his first symphony Rachmaninoff fell into a slump due to criticisms he received regarding his work, as a result Rachmaninoff meets a psychiatrist Nikolai Dahl and it takes 3 years for Rachmaninoff to recover from his slump.

The synergy showcased by two of the actors who act out Rachmaninoff and Nikolai Dahl throughout the musical with beautiful piano melody in the background is considered one of the things to look out for throughout the performance.

Especially towards the middle of the musical where Rachmaninoff is trying to overcome his slump, the track “Need to Write,” and “Inferiority” featured within the musical uses Rachmaninoff’s “Piano Concerto 3” which is well known to the public.

The “Musical Rachmaninoff” which was first performed in 2016 was awarded with Screen Play Award from Yegreen Musical Award, and was awarded with the composition and music director’s award from Korea Musical Awards.

Throughout the upcoming musical, South Korean musical actors Park Yoo-deok, Ahn Jae-young, Jung Wook-jin will be acting out Rachmaninoff throughout the musical.

Moreover, actors Jung Min, Kim Kyung-soo Lim Byung-geun, Jung Dong-hwa and more will act out the psychiatrist Nikolai Dahl.

Mayor Kim Yong-sam addressed “In order to celebrate the 150th anniversary of the birth of Rachmaninoff, we have brought up a high class musical where audience will be able to see the life of a gifted pianist Rachmaninoff,” adding “This upcoming musical will be able to entertain both musical lovers and classical music lovers.”
